Lubbock sits on the South Plains at 3,200 feet elevation, which means temperature swings from 100°F summers to single-digit winter nights. That thermal cycling is hard on garage door hardware — metal contracts in the cold and expands in the heat, loosening hardware and wearing out springs faster than in more temperate climates.
Add the West Texas wind and occasional dust storms that work grit into rollers and bearings, and Lubbock homeowners typically deal with more garage door service calls than the national average. The good news: most problems are inexpensive to fix when caught early.

Torsion springs have a finite lifespan — typically 10,000 to 20,000 cycles. If you use your garage door twice a day, that's 5–10 years of life. When a spring breaks, the door becomes extremely heavy and the opener motor can't lift it alone.
Signs your spring may be failing:
Never try to repair torsion springs yourself. They're under extreme tension — a spring under load can cause serious injury. Call a professional.

Replacing an aging garage door is consistently ranked among the top 5 home improvement projects for ROI. In the Lubbock real estate market, a new garage door can return 90–95% of its cost in home value — and it's the first thing people see when they pull up to your house.
For Lubbock's climate, we recommend insulated steel doors with a minimum R-value of 6.5. The foam insulation helps regulate temperature in attached garages, reducing HVAC load during summer and keeping the garage usable as a workspace during winter months.
